Behind the Scenes of Health Care presents an extensive review of motivation and commitment among health care workers in support and bedside care roles.

The publication includes two research studies: (1) motivation and commitment of support services employees in a health care environment and (2) the correlation between patient experience feedback and nurs-ing motivation and engagement. Additionally, the publication includes two case studies: (1) cultural disruption in a health care system and (2) a service organization review of turnover.

Lastly, and most significantly, the publication provides a framework and model, The Tri-Factor Model, to assess and measure workplace dynamics of motivation, commitment, and culture that is also applicable to turnover analyses. Readers of Behind the Scenes of Health Care are provided tools to understand motivation, commitment, and cultural components in the contemporary workplace that may be applied to any organization.

Dr. Hesston L. Johnson is an expert in the field of leadership and organizational behavior, with more than 15 years of experience in management and leadership. His expertise is in health care operations leadership, leadership development and consulting, workplace motivation, employee commitment, and health care efficiencies consulting. Research by Dr. Johnson includes observational and correlation studies in health care settings focused on bedside care nursing employees and patient experience measures, the correlations between health care support service worker motivation and affective organizational commitment, and frontline service worker motivation factor analyses. He has also completed multiple case studies, including observations in high functioning cultures in health care met with disruption from organizational leadership, as well as organizational behavior measures among highly engaged employees within organizations with significant turnover challenges. He is a member of the American Management Association, Organizational Behavior Management, International Leadership Association, and Delta Mu Delta International Business Society.
